Preparing for your Cat Sitter

Preparation can make a big difference in how smoothly things go for your pet when the pet sitter comes to visit. Here are some tips:

  • Make sure the cat sitter has a phone number where you can be reached (This should appear on the pet sitting service agreement form)
  • If you have new keys made, try them out to make sure they work.
  • Provide extra food, litter and other supplies just in case you’re not able to return when planned.
  • Adjust the thermostat to keep the house comfortable for the pet during your absence.
  • Leave a list of phone numbers in case the pet sitter needs to contact service or maintenance companies while you are away; i.e., plumber, electrician, cleaning service etc. There is a section on the pet sitting agreement form for all this.
  • Tell the cat sitter of any household areas that are off-limits to your pets or to the pet sitter. Secure access to those areas before leaving home.
